Output 81b5072454645ca7cbe7af740e3f3632c29faf6d161010998430b66863f7cb3a:1

value
666592
script pubkey
OP_0 OP_PUSHBYTES_20 611f5b579c8a63fc67ae5c3297fb1ba3ad589376
address
ltc1qvy04k4uu3f3lceawtsef07cm5wk43ymk4k473c
transaction
81b5072454645ca7cbe7af740e3f3632c29faf6d161010998430b66863f7cb3a
spent
true